The Case Study of Vanitas redefined the aesthetic of the gothic vampire genre within the modern anime landscape. Produced by Studio Bones, the series captivated audiences with its lush, 19th-century Parisian setting and a striking blend of steampunk and supernatural elements. Its cultural footprint remains significant due to the intricate dynamic between its leads, Vanitas and Noé, which challenged traditional character archetypes. Beyond its visual splendor, the show explored themes of identity and trauma with a sophisticated touch, ensuring its place as a standout adaptation of Jun Mochizuki’s work. Even though the initial broadcast has concluded, the series continues to influence character design and narrative pacing in the industry. The Case Study of Vanitas remains a definitive pillar of dark fantasy television, having concluded its influential run on Tokyo MX. The series redefined the vampire aesthetic by blending nineteenth-century Parisian steampunk with psychological depth and vibrant animation from Studio Bones. Its exploration of trauma and identity through the concept of the true name resonated with global audiences, moving beyond simple action tropes to offer a sophisticated character study. The intricate world-building and the chemistry between the lead protagonists created a blueprint for modern supernatural dramas that prioritize emotional complexity alongside visual spectacle.
The series remains a rewatch staple because of its lush art direction and the layered mystery surrounding the Book of Vanitas, which rewards multiple viewings with subtle foreshadowing.
